A specialized software audit identifies that a developer uses two coding styles, 'Concise' (C) and 'Verbose' (V), with probabilities P(C)=0.65P(C) = 0.65P(C)=0.65 and P(V)=0.35P(V) = 0.35P(V)=0.35. The probability of introducing a critical bug is 0.020.020.02 when using style C and 0.060.060.06 when using style V. If an audit reveals a critical bug, what is the probability the developer was using the 'Concise' style?
